Sat in one.

I thought it very striking in profile. This example was classy black, with just the perfect amount of chrome in all the right places. Stance is very wide.

Interior is a huge advance. Still not convinced it's as good as it could be, but it's certainly no longer a valid reason to reject driving or owning one.

The rear door isn't quite as much of an entry-exit problem as I feared, although not great either. Rear headroom with the huge sunroof is a problem for taller folks. Getting ticked at GM for redesigning their models with less and less space, and to me, if one thing Cadillac should do well it's comfort its occupants (even in sport models).

Had a weird shiny black 5 spoke aluminum-ish spare wheel in the trunk. Don't know if that's a Cadillac thing or just supplied on that one unit?

Don't think I'll grow tired seeing them on the road.

I'm glad they finally have a decent steering wheel in there now.

Agree those wheel-wheels aren't pretty. The high polished ones are better, but there's nothing overly stunning about them... multi-spokers like the SRX's optional ones would do the trick. I'm sure new wheels will come along. I hope.

Noticed the car's front clip is extremely low, even on the CTS4 AWD models. During winter drivers will be plowing. I haven't scoped out a new BMW 3 or 5 Series recently to compare, but thinking the CTS may be the lower of the two.

This should be a good competitor, but has an IS sized interior unfortunately.
